美国服务器主流的编程语言
截至2025年3月,美国服务器端主流编程语言的发展呈现显著的技术分化与场景适配特征,以下从技术生态、行业应用及趋势适配三个维度进行综合分析:
一、技术生态主导型语言
- Java(企业级核心)
- 企业市场:金融、电信等关键行业仍依赖Java虚拟机(JVM)的稳定性,Spring Boot 6.x支持量子加密协议,适配美国NIST后量子算法标准。
- 性能突破:GraalVM原生编译技术使冷启动时间缩短至50ms内,满足证券交易系统毫秒级响应需求。
- C#/.NET(混合云架构)
- 云原生适配:.NET 9深度集成Azure Arc,实现跨公有云、私有云及边缘设备的统一运行时,制造业混合云部署占比提升至41%。
- 硬件协同:通过ML.NET加速库直接调用NVIDIA DPU算力,在医疗影像云端处理场景实现3倍吞吐量提升。
二、基础设施驱动型语言
- Go(云原生基座)
- 基础设施层:90%的Kubernetes生态工具链采用Go开发,包括服务网格Linkerd 3.0与混沌工程框架Chaos Mesh。
- 协议革新:原生支持QUIC协议栈,推动Cloudflare等CDN服务商在全球骨干网部署Go语言网关节点。
- Rust(安全关键领域)
- 零信任架构:美国国防部《零信任安全指南》强制要求供应链管理软件需通过Rust编译器内存安全验证。
- 系统级优化:Linux 6.8内核新增Rust驱动框架,AWS将EC2虚拟化层关键模块改用Rust重构,时延降低22%。
三、垂直场景专精型语言
- Python(AI工程化)
- 模型服务化:PyTorch 3.0嵌入式推理引擎支持千亿参数大模型单实例部署,硅谷AIaaS(AI即服务)平台采用率达79%。
- 跨域融合:通过Apache TVM编译器实现Python模型向WebAssembly字节码转换,支撑浏览器端智能计算。
- Node.js(实时交互场景)
- 边缘计算:Deno运行时与5G MEC平台整合,在沃尔玛等零售巨头的实时库存系统中实现200万QPS的WebSocket连接管理。
- 流处理:与Apache Kafka 4.0的Schema Registry深度集成,支撑Netflix视频流元数据处理管线。
四、新兴技术融合语言
- WebAssembly(跨平台层)
- 服务端扩展:基于WASI(WebAssembly系统接口)规范,Java/Go/Rust均可编译为wasm字节码,形成跨云服务商的轻量级函数计算层。
- 异构计算:Intel Sapphire Rapids处理器内置wasm指令硬解码单元,使生物信息学基因比对算法性能提升18倍。
选型建议
- 合规优先领域(金融、政务):首选Java(FIPS 140-3认证)或Rust(NIST SP 800-193兼容)
- 高并发物联网:采用Go语言配合Consul服务发现,保障千万级设备接入
- AI工程化部署:Python+FastAPI构建模型API网关,结合ONNX运行时实现多框架模型统一托管
当前技术迭代已进入框架与硬件协同设计阶段,语言选择需综合考量芯片架构(如AWS Graviton4指令集优化)、安全合规(CMMC 2.0标准)及能耗指标(TDP per RPS)三重维度。